How to get from Essendon to Kinglake by bus?

From Essendon to Kinglake by bus

To get from Essendon to Kinglake in Melbourne, you’ll need to take 3 bus lines: take the 903 bus from Essendon Station/Mt Alexander Rd (Essendon) station to Northland Sc/Murray Rd (Preston) station. Next, you’ll have to switch to the 382 bus and finally take the 384 bus from Church St/Walnut St (Whittlesea) station to Kinglake Police Station/Whittlesea - Kinglake Rd (Kinglake) station. The total trip duration for this route is approximately 3 hr 8 min. The ride fare is A$5.30.
